PAbout American National Property and Casualty

 

American National Property and Casualty Company (ANPAC) was established in 1973. ANPAC, along with it's parent, American National Insurance Company, offers multiple line insurance products in 32 states, and has approximately 1,400 insurance agents selling American National products exclusively.

PRatings

 

These ratings are provided to you so that you may make a comparison of ANPAC® to other companies. They are not provided as a recommendation to purchase a specific product. Visit Standard and Poor's or A.M. Best's website for more information.

A.M Best's Rating: A+ (Superior)

Effective August 5, 2004, American National Property and Casualty Company has received an A+ (Superior) Rating. This increase in rating applies to our entire group of companies.

To put this rating into perspective, only 53.1% of the property and casualty insurance groups in the United States have received a letter rating. Of the 53.1% that have received a letter rating, 12.3% have a rating of A++ or A+, 22.3% have an A rating and 65.4% have a rating below an A. This places us among the best companies in our industry.

Best's Ratings reflect a clear, concise, and timely opinion of an insurer's financial security and ability to meet its policyholder obligations in the future. Best's Ratings are based on a comprehensive evaluation of a company's financial strength, operating performance, and market profile.

American National Property and Casualty Company is committed to staying financially strong, so that we are not only there for you today and tomorrow, but also for many years to come.

Standard and Poor’s Rating: AA (Very Strong)

Effective August 4, 2004, the prestigious financial rating organization, Standard and Poor's, gives ANPAC® a AA (Very Strong) Rating.
